...and, from this article, it seems pretty clear that he is not voting for Trump.

For those in the "religious right" camp, and particularly those who make everything about abortion, he makes an interesting argument: that a leader like the one we have now (although he doesn't specify him by name) promotes and normalizes all the character vices that lead to a world-view that makes human life unimportant; so it can be said that such a leader, even if he espouses "pro-life" policies, actually reinforces the conventional wisdom that makes "baby-killing" (to use Piper's term) acceptable.
